In a population that is not at Hardy-Weinberg equilibrium, the frequency of alleles changes over time. Therefore, any deviations from the five conditions of Hardy-Weinberg equilibrium can alter the genetic variation of a given population. Conditions that change the genetic variability of a population include mutations, natural selection, non-random mating, gene flow, and genetic drift (small population size).

背景情况:

  • 高通量技术产生了大量的生物数据.
  • 癌症基因组图谱 (TCGA) 为癌症研究提供了多原子数据.
  • 整合多样化的基因组数据对于理解癌症机制和结果至关重要.

研究的目的:

  • 开发一种新的混合图形模型,用于分析多原子数据 (连续,离散,计数).
  • 通过阐明基因网络来增强癌症亚型和泛癌研究.
  • 提高多原子数据分析中的计算效率和准确性.

主要方法:

  • 提出了一种新的混合图形模型方法.
  • 扩展了出生-死亡马尔科夫链蒙特卡洛 (BDMCMC) 算法用于模型选择.
  • 使用模拟,将新方法与LASSO和标准BDMCMC进行了比较.

主要成果:

  • 与LASSO和标准BDMCMC相比,提出的方法显示出更高的计算效率.
  • 在模拟研究中,在模型选择结果中获得更高的准确性.
  • 应用到TCGA乳腺癌数据显示,通过整合突变和表达数据,改善了亚型.

结论:

  • 这种新的混合图形模型有效地分析了多种多原子数据类型.
  • 这种方法提高了癌症亚型和基因组网络分析的准确性和效率.
  • 整合多层次的基因组信息提高了我们对癌症异质性的理解.
